How do you mail merge with Access

It is quite straight forward to do mail merge from Access. I am hoping that you are familiar with mail merge in MS Word.


Please follow these steps:

Open the table that contains the data to be merged. (If the fields are coming from various tabels then best thing is to creae a query and then follow the below mentioned steps.)

Choose Tools > Office Links > Merge it with MS Word

Microsoft Mail Merge wizard will ask you if you already have a letter that you want to merge or do you want to create a new document.

Choose the relevant option and MS Word will open with the Mail merge activated.

It would have added the Access Table/Query as the data source for you.

Just place the fileds in their relevant places and compltee the mail merge as you normally would in MS Word.

Access tip:

Open A Combo Box Automatically

This is helpful if users need to enter large amounts of data. There are two ways to open ComboBoxes when they get the focus by using the tab keys.

When the ComboBox gets focus:

Press Alt + Down Arrow on the keyboard

For it to happen automatically, needs a bit of coding:

1. Add a combo box and a text box control to the form
2. Set the combo box's On Got Focus property to the following event procedure:

Private Sub ComboBoxName _GotFocus()

Me!ComboBoxName.Dropdown

End Sub


3. Open your form in Form View and use the TAB key to make sure it works.
